Field Inspection Engineer - Krakow / Lodz -  Poland

These are remote roles and can be based around these locations.

Annual salary is 98,400.00 PLN

Have you ever wondered how sports betting or online gambling works? The Field Inspection Engineer is responsible for testing software and hardware designs that impact the products and services across all areas within the gambling industry. 

Providing integrity to the casino and gambling industry for over 35 years, GLI's team of engineers help protect casino and gambling markets around the world by thoroughly testing products to identify potential problems and defects, optimizing

quality, and ensuring regulatory compliance.

What You Will Accomplish Here…

The Field Inspectors team at GLI tests software and hardware designs that impact the products and services across all areas within the gambling industry.  

Job Responsibilities:  

  • Conducting technical inspections of the indicated devices in the Polish language
  • Preparation and verification of inspection documentation.
  • Preparation of inspection reports.
  • Development of analyses and forecasts.
  • Maintaining contacts with clients in the scope of entrusted tasks.

Job Requirements:

  • Technical education (minimum secondary), preferred majors: computer science, electronics, electrical engineering)
  • Must be fluent in the Polish language
  • Ability to organize work, punctuality.
  • Ability to perform whilst under stress
  • Reliability, meticulousness, responsibility in making decisions.
  • High motivation to work, commitment, independence.
  • Availability, readiness to work overtime if needed.
  • Computer and MS Office support.
  • Good knowledge of English, written and spoken with the ability to converse clearly.
  • Active driving license category B.
  • Passport
  • Flexibility to work in other areas of Europe.
